When the Qur'an says 'Let the people of the Gospel judge by what Allah has revealed therein' (5:47), it's not endorsing every verse of the Greek manuscripts; it's telling Christians to live by the genuine truth from God that still survives within their tradition - the moral and monotheistic core of Jesus's teaching.
And when it says 'None can alter His words' (6:115), that refers to God's eternal decree and His ability to send new revelation - not to the impossibility of people distorting texts. The Qur'an itself says earlier communities 'twisted words from their proper places'.
So there's no contradiction:
God's eternal words can't be altered.
Humans can still mis-transmit them.
